Medway
Medway is a
unitary authority area with
borough status in the
ceremonial county of
Kent in
South East England. It was formed in 1998 by merging the boroughs of
Rochester-upon-Medway and
Gillingham, and is administered by
Medway Council, which is independent from
Kent County Council. The borough had a population of 278,016 in 2019. The borough contains the towns of
Chatham, Gillingham,
Rainham,
Rochester and
Strood, which are collectively known as the
Medway Towns.
Medway is one of the boroughs included in the
Thames Gateway development scheme. It is also the home of
Universities at Medway, a tri-partite collaboration of the
University of Greenwich, the
University of Kent and
Canterbury Christ Church University on a single campus in Chatham, together with the
Medway School of Arts.
